How Self-Respect Fuels Personal Growth and Development

It’s funny how sometimes we forget that the way we treat ourselves really shapes our lives. Seriously! Self-respect is like that hidden fuel we didn’t know was in our motivational gas tank.

When you respect yourself, you start to see your worth. It’s about acknowledging that you deserve kindness, love, and success. This fuels personal growth because it pushes you to pursue better things. You know what I mean? When you feel good about yourself, you’re more likely to take on challenges and stretch out of your comfort zone.

Here are some key ways self-respect plays into personal development:

  • Confidence Boost: When you respect yourself, your confidence skyrockets. Imagine leveling up in a game just because you’ve worked hard on your character. That’s what self-respect does—it upgrades your belief in your abilities!
  • Setting Boundaries: Respecting yourself helps you set boundaries with others. Think of it like knowing when to call “timeout” during a big game so players can recharge their strengths. It helps prevent burnout and resentment.
  • Positive Decision-Making: With self-respect, you’ll make choices that align with your values. It’s like playing a strategy game where every move counts—it makes you more thoughtful about the paths you take.
  • Resilience: Life can throw curveballs at us—loss, rejection, or failure—right? But when you’re rooted in self-respect, it becomes easier to bounce back from setbacks because you trust yourself and your worth.

If you’re thinking about ways to build your self-respect muscle:

  • Set Boundaries: Knowing where to draw the line helps protect your time and energy.
  • Practice Self-Care: Treat yourself as if you’re someone worthy of care—a spa day or sitting quietly with a book counts!
  • Acknowledge Your Strengths: Write down things you’re good at or moments when you’ve felt proud of yourself.
